Went into petco yesterday cause I was bored and that's what I do. Haha. But I saw a tank full of bamboo and driftwood pieces and was checking out the wood and realized there was little Molly and platy fry swimming all around in the tank. They had a little tag that said adoption babies 25 cents each. Had a dollar in change and figured I'd pick up some. Got 4 silver mollies, one might be marble, and what looks like a tiny panda platy hitch hiked. My question is about how long will they take to grow to a size big enough to mix in with the adults. They are about 1/4-1/2 inch long now
 
Growth will depend on temperature and feeding. Keep the temps up and feed them several times a day, give them fresh water frequently, and they'll be big enough in just a month or two.

They're in a 10 gallon tank with a pfs bed, two thick fake plants, and a hob filter I picked up with a 20 gallon setup a while back. The temp stays around 80 with the heater that's in it. They hide in the plants most of the time. Should I up the temp some or is 80 good?
 
Aww, they sound so cute! I've seen the fry in the tanks at my LFSs and all I can think is 'hide in the fake plants'! That's a cool idea that they're selling the fry that would have been eaten.
 
I think 80 should be a good temperature. Just don't let it get much higher, I think the highest I have heard of is 82. Of course, make sure the filter is not blowing the fry around and you should be on your way to having some mature fish.
